Rajya Sabha MP Sanjay Bhatia Appointed BJP SC Morcha In-Charge The Bharatiya Janata Party has announced key organizational appointments, naming Haryana Rajya Sabha MP Sanjay Bhatia as the new in-charge for its SC Morcha. The Bharatiya Janata Party has officially announced the list of in-charges for its various internal morchas, bringing a significant elevation for Rajya Sabha MP Sanjay Bhatia, who hails from Panipat in Haryana. In this latest organizational rejig, Bhatia has been entrusted with the crucial responsibility of heading the SC Morcha as its new in-charge, prompting renewed interest in his political background and career trajectory. Early Life and Background Sanjay Bhatia, who is 59 years old, is widely recognized as a close associate of Prime Minister Narendra Modi. Born on July 29, 1967, he is a resident of Model Town in Panipat. He pursued his education locally, graduating with a BCom degree from IB College in Panipat. His tryst with politics began during his college days when he aligned himself with the RSS student wing, the Akhil Bharatiya Vidyarthi Parishad, laying the groundwork for a long career in public service and party organization. Organizational Roots and Electoral Milestone Bhatia’s journey within the party ranks spans decades of dedicated grassroots work. After becoming a Mandal Secretary in 1987, he rose to the position of ABVP District General Secretary in 1989. In 1998, he was appointed as the State General Secretary of the BJP Yuva Morcha. Demonstrating his administrative capabilities within the party apparatus, he also served as the State General Secretary from 2015 until 2021. Prior to his current roles, he served as the Lok Sabha MP from the Karnal constituency, where he registered the largest victory margin in 53 years of electoral history by defeating Congress leader Kuldeep Sharma by a massive margin of 6,56,142 votes during the 2019 general elections. Transition to Rajya Sabha and Political Stature Continuing his legislative journey, Bhatia was elected to the Rajya Sabha from Haryana following elections held in March earlier this year, securing his victory after March 16. His organizational importance was further underscored when the BJP appointed him as a National General Secretary on August 17 last month. Known for his deep involvement in party affairs, Bhatia is widely regarded as a close confidant of the former Chief Minister and current Union Minister Manohar Lal Khattar. Furthermore, he is acknowledged as a prominent Punjabi leader in a region where Punjabi voters hold substantial electoral influence, particularly across Karnal and Panipat.
